A Critical Assessment of COVID-19 Genomic Vaccines

Dima A. Sabbah,
Rima Hajjo,
Suhair Sunoqrot

Abstract: Vaccines are instrumental tools to fight against novel and re-emerging pathogens and curb pandemics. Vaccination has been an integral part of the multifaceted public health response to the COVID-19 pandemic. Diverse vaccine platforms have been designed and are currently at different stages of development. Some vaccines are still in early biological testing, while others have been launched after being approved by regulatory agencies worldwide.
